I just copied an asp.net v2 app (.net v2) from a win2003 box to a new server2016 box.

When I hit the app url on the server2016 box, I get this error:

HTTP Error 404.3 - Not Found

The page you are requesting cannot be served because of the extension configuration. If the page is a script, add a handler. If the file should be downloaded, add a MIME map.

What is missing in my server2016 iis env to resolve this? (Seems like the aspx handler should already be there! I think I installed all the relevant IIS pieces.)

The problem in this case was simply that asp.net was not installed on the system...

On Server 2016, this is an easy thing to miss.
